Speaker Series Description:
Lolo Watershed Group has got our first Speaker Series even coming the first week of July! On 7/6 at 7PM we will be screening two short films. Both filmmakers are graduate students at MSU in the Science and Natural History Filmmaking Program.

First, we have Stewardship With A Vision: Sieben Livestock Company. Stewardship with A Vision is a Western Landowner Alliance film series. Ashley Siana's film is the series's latest episode that visits the Hibbard family in North Central Montana. The film oscillates between interviews with the family and gorgeous views of their ranch. The family speak about their connection to the land throughout the generations and how they tie conservation to their work.

Our next film, is from LWG's former executive coordinator, Kascie Herron. Men Are From Mars and Women Will Save the Earth follows three women who work to consult landowners on how to conserve their wetlands at Montana Freshwater Partners. The film follow the trio in a superhero comic fashion with a fresh, creative spin on nature documentaries. ????

Each film will be followed by a prerecorded Q/A with the filmmakers and there is a chance to enter a month long raffle.
